Page 1 sur 1

if IE est-ce possible

Posté : 28 déc. 2011, 16:16
par juliette
dans une pege php, est il possible de dire:
if{ navigateur=IE 
affiche ce code
}
else{
affiche celui la
}


Re: if IE est-ce possible

Posté : 28 déc. 2011, 17:19
par Mazarini
Si tu fait une page <?PHP phpinfo(); ?> tu pourras trouver la variable qui contient les infos qui permettent de trouver le navigateur.

Re: if IE est-ce possible

Posté : 28 déc. 2011, 18:29
par Calimero
C'est aussi possible en javascript, en css et en html (technologies côté client), à voir selon le niveau auquel tu souhaites te placer pour ta détection et ton besoin.

Re: if IE est-ce possible

Posté : 29 déc. 2011, 12:49
par juliette
je vous explique plus car je ne sais pas vers quel solution me tourner:
j'ai un jquery qui cache une zone, je clic et la zone apparaît, cette zone contient mon système de vote, je vous montre:
position fermer: http://i45.servimg.com/u/f45/13/05/90/60/captur18.png
position ouvert: http://i45.servimg.com/u/f45/13/05/90/60/captur19.png

et maintenant avec ie en position ouvert: http://i45.servimg.com/u/f45/13/05/90/60/captur20.png
a l'ouverture, les led sont tout en bas et pas a leurs places, sauf une que je viens de voter pour vous montrer car quand je vote sur un jeu de led, le jeu reprend ça place...

comprenez vous ?

donc mon idée est que si c'est ie, je ne met pas le système jquery pour l'affiché directement #-o

Re: if IE est-ce possible

Posté : 29 déc. 2011, 13:03
par Yosh
je vous explique plus car je ne sais pas vers quel solution me tourner:
j'ai un jquery qui cache une zone, je clic et la zone apparaît, cette zone contient mon système de vote, je vous montre:
position fermer: http://i45.servimg.com/u/f45/13/05/90/60/captur18.png
position ouvert: http://i45.servimg.com/u/f45/13/05/90/60/captur19.png

et maintenant avec ie en position ouvert: http://i45.servimg.com/u/f45/13/05/90/60/captur20.png
a l'ouverture, les led sont tout en bas et pas a leurs places, sauf une que je viens de voter pour vous montrer car quand je vote sur un jeu de led, le jeu reprend ça place...

comprenez vous ?

donc mon idée est que si c'est ie, je ne met pas le système jquery pour l'affiché directement #-o
C'est juste un problème de CSS à mon avis, tu t'embarque du côté obscure là.

Re: if IE est-ce possible

Posté : 29 déc. 2011, 19:46
par juliette
css, je trouve pas, si je n'utilise pas le système jquery, tout va bien, mais une fois dedans, ça m...e...
al'ouverture et durant l'ouverture du slide, les led sont bien a l’intérieur mais des qu'il est complètement ouvert, les led sont comme éjecter de leurs places
<script type="text/javascript" src="http://code.jquery.com/jquery-1.4.2.js"></script>
<script type="text/javascript">
$(document).ready(function(){
   
   $("#element_2").hide();
   $("#clic_2").click(function(){
   
      if ($("#element_2").is(":hidden"))
      {
         $("#element_2").slideDown('slow');
      }
      else
      {
         $("#element_2").slideUp('slow');
      }
      
   });
   
});
</script>

<input type="checkbox" id="clic_2" style="margin-left:40px;"/>zone votes <?php echo $donnees['nom_chien']; ?> <?php echo $donnees['affixe_chien']; ?>


<div id="element_2" style="display:none">


 <br />

                       
       <!--ZONE VOTES--> 
    <script type="text/javascript" src="webroot/vote/jquery-1.4.1.min.js"></script>
    <script type="text/javascript" src="webroot/vote/jquery.rater.js"></script>    
    
     <?php 
        $id_ch = array ($donnees['id_chien']);
        include "webroot/parents/chien.php" 
    ?>  

    <!-- FIN ZONE DE VOTES--> 
</div>